Is 15% a realistic annual return?

15% is an aggressive assumption — above the S&P 500's ~10% historical average. Individual stocks, sector ETFs, or leveraged positions may achieve this, but it's not reliable for planning purposes. Financial planners typically use 6–8% for retirement projections. Use 15% to model optimistic best-case scenarios.

What is the difference between compound and simple interest on $150,000?

With simple interest at 15%, $150,000 earns $22,500 per year — $22,500 total over 1 years (final: $172,500). With compound interest, the same principal grows to $174,113 — $1,613 more. The gap accelerates over time.
